Vissza

C# programozás alapok - LIVE ONLINE

C# programozás alapok - LIVE ONLINE

Kód: CFOUND
c-net-termek.jpg
Időtartam:5 nap
Nehézségi szint:
  • Kezdő
217 000 Ft
(Bruttó ár: 275 590 Ft)
Kérdésem van!
Képzés nyelve
Angol Magyar
Képzési forma

LIVE ONLINE

- + Jelentkezem

LEÍRÁS

A tanfolyam célja, hogy a résztvevők megismerkedjenek a C# programozási nyelv és a .NET keretrendszer használatának alapjaival és a tanfolyam végére a Visual Studio fejlesztőeszköz segítségével egyszerű alkalmazások fejlesztésére képessé váljanak. A tanfolyam során megismerkedünk az alapvető programozási kódelemekkel, az objektumorientált programozással, felhasználói és fájl alapú input/output kezeléssel és grafikus alkalmazások fejlesztésének alapelveivel

Előkövetelmény:

  • Alapvető programozási ismeretek, számítástechnikai ismeretek
  • Online képzés esetén szükséges telepítés:

    • internet, webcamera, mikrofon
    • az online képzések Zoom/Teams/Webex meetingeken történnek

Szoftveres igény:

  • Legalább Visual Studio 2013

Tematika

Bevezetés

  • Ismerkedés a Visual Studio fejlesztőkörnyezettel
  • Konzolos alkalmazások készítésének alapjai
  • Forrásfájlok, projekt, solution
  • Szerelvények; a .NET keretrendszer és a C# programozási nyelv kapcsolata
  • Hibakeresési lehetőségek megismerése és hatékony használata
A C# programozási nyelv alapjai
  • A C# programozási nyelv szintaktikájának megismerése
  • Lokális változók használata
  • A C# programozási nyelv primitív típusainak megismerése; műveletek, műveleti sorrend
  • Tömbök bemutatása
  • Feltételes elágazási szerkezetek bemutatása
  • Ciklus vezérlési szerkezetek bemutatása
  • „Függvények” írása

Objektumorientált programozás

  • Az objektumorientált paradigma alapfogalmainak ismertetése
  • Osztályok, objektumok létrehozása
  • Egységbe zárás, adatrejtés, hozzáférési szintek
  • Öröklés
  • Polimorfizmus; virtuális és absztrakt metódusok, absztrakt osztályok, interfészek használata
  • Statikus tagok megismerése
A .NET típusrendszerének további elemei
  • Delegate-ek
  • Események
  • Enumok
  • Generikusok
Strukturált kivételkezelés
  • A kivételkezelés jelentősége, haszna
  • Kivételek elkapása, kezelése
  • Kivételek dobása
  • Saját kivételtípusok létrehozása

Fájlkezelés

  • Stream fogalmának ismertetése
  • Fájlok megnyitása, beolvasás
  • Kiírás fájlokba
  • Nem-menedzselt erőforrások megfelelő kezelése
  • StreamReader, StreamWriter használata, File API használata

Hírlevél feliratkozás

Az Adatvédelmi szabályzatot megértettem és elfogadom, feliratkozom a Számalk hírlevelére.